#2c038c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#2c038c is composed of 17.3% red, 1.2% green and 54.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 68.6% cyan, 97.9% magenta, 0% yellow and 45.1% black. It has a hue angle of 258 degrees, a saturation of 95.8% and a lightness of 28%. #2c038c color hex could be obtained by blending #5806ff with #000019. Closest websafe color is: #330099.

Shades and Tints of #2c038c

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020006 is the darkest color, while #f5f1ff is the lightest one.

Tones of #2c038c

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#46454a is the less saturated color, while #2c038c is the most saturated one.
